Jardin des Tuileries


Like the Luxembourg Gardens, worth a passing through. The Luxembourg Gardens are closer to what you would consider a park or gardens, but the Tuileries are neat in that, if you stand by the fountain, you can see the obelisk at the Place de la Concord and the Arc de Triomphe straight ahead and the Eiffel Tower off to the side. The Tuileries Palace, where the royal family was placed for a brief time after their removal from Versailles during the Revolution, no longer stands here.
